Speaker: David Babbitt, Technical Programs Manager, Spiceworks 10:15 - 11:00 Hair on fire? Lots of balls in the air? Some idioms were seemingly invented to describe IT pros managing their networks. But it doesn't have to be this way! Inventory isn't just a tool to discover what's on your network or to occasionally fish out some obscure detail. Learn how to use Spiceworks Inventory to get organized and manage the care and feeding of your network. Topics include: Utilizing best practices for getting everything into Inventory Following suggested workflows in the app to manage your network Learning to create your own workflows with custom groups and custom attributes Focusing your scans on devices that matter mostTRANSCRIPT
